Description
Stonepit Farmhouse is a mid-18th century farmhouse located on the north side of Welton Ashby Road. The building is constructed of ironstone, with pebbledash rendering below a corrugated iron roof, and features two later brick stacks at the end and ridge. It is a one-storey and attic structure with a three-window front. The ground floor has three two-light casement windows with glazing bars and wooden lintels. Two 20th-century dormer windows light the attic. A 19th-century door is also present, with a wooden lintel above. The left-hand gable has a stone-coped gable with kneelers. A wing extends to the rear of the property. The interior has not been inspected.
